Abstract

The resonant charge transfer process in collisions betweenpositive ions has been investigated in strongly coupled plasmas.The ion-sphere model is applied to describe the interactionpotential in strongly coupled plasmas. The electron transferprobability and the electron transfer cross-section are obtainedas functions of the energies of the symmetric and antisymmetricstates, ion-sphere radius, and collision energy. The results showthat the plasma screening effects enhance the resonant electrontransfer probability as well as the electron transfercross-section in strongly coupled plasmas.
